Branches $100?

This branch of government makes the laws; it consists of the Congress with the House of Representatives and the Senate.

Branches $100 Answer

Legislative Branch

Branches $200?

This branch of government interprets the laws.

Branches $200 Answer

Judicial Branch

Branches $300?

This branch of government enforces the laws.

Vocabulary $300 Answer

Executive Branch

Branches $400?

This branch of government contains a Cabinet that is appointed by the Chief Executive.

Branches $400 Answer

Executive Branch

Branches $500?

This group within the Legislative Branch approves the President’s appointments.

Branches $500 Answer

The Senate

Constitution Principles $100?

People are the source of the government’s power.

Constitution Principles $100 Answer

Popular Sovereignty

Constitution Principles $200?

Basic liberties and rights of all citizens are guaranteed in the Bill of Rights.

Constitution Principles $200 Answer

Individual Rights

Constitution Principles $300?

The Constitution limits the actions of government by specifically listing powers it does and does not have.

Constitution Principles $300 Answer

Limited Government

Constitution Principles $400?

People elect their political representatives.

Constitution Principles $400 Answer

Republicanism

Constitution Principles $500?

Each of the three branches of government has its own responsibilities.

Constitution Principles $500 Answer

Separation of Powers

Powers $100?

This word means powers only belonging to the federal government.

Powers $100 Answer

Enumerated Powers

Powers $200

This word means powers that are retained by the states.

Powers $200 Answer

Reserved Powers

Powers $300?

This word means powers that are shared by the state & federal

government.

Powers $300 Answer

Concurrent Powers

Powers $400?

Which type of power it this:

To conduct foreign affairs

Powers $400 Answer

it’s an enumerated

power

Powers $500?

Which type of power is it:

To collect taxes

Powers $500 Answer

It’s a concurrent power.
